Title: The Innovative Mind of Christopher Ramsayer
Introduction
Christopher Ramsayer, an accomplished inventor based in Tualatin, Oregon, has made significant contributions to the field of technology with a total of six patents to his name. His inventive spirit reflects his commitment to advancing the capabilities of processing technologies.
Latest Patents
One of his most recent innovations is the "Showerhead Shroud," which pertains to a processing chamber that includes an upper surface and a showerhead designed to supply gases through that upper surface. The design features a portion of the showerhead extending above the upper surface, surrounded by a shroud enclosure that isolates radio frequency interference generated by the showerhead.
Additionally, he developed "Systems and Methods for Filtering Radio Frequencies from a Signal of a Thermocouple and Controlling a Temperature of an Electrode in a Plasma Chamber." This method involves receiving a first signal from a first sensor and employing filters to manage the passage of frequencies. Through this innovation, temperature adjustments of a first electrode in a plasma chamber can be effectively carried out based on the filtered signals.
Career Highlights
Christopher Ramsayer works with Lam Research Corporation, a well-known leader in the semiconductor processing equipment sector. His role involves working on cutting-edge technologies that push the boundaries of what's possible in electronic manufacturing and processing.
